Fishing Seasons in Niigata
The fishing season in Niigata varies depending on the type of fish and the location. Generally, the best time to fish in Niigata is from April to October. During this period, the weather is mild, and the fish are more active. However, some species of fish, such as salmon, have specific seasons. Salmon fishing season in Niigata is from late September to early November.
Fishing Regulations in Niigata
Before you start fishing in Niigata, it's essential to familiarize yourself with the fishing regulations in the prefecture. In general, you need a fishing license to fish in Niigata's freshwater and saltwater areas. The license can be obtained from the local government office or the fishing association. Additionally, each fishing spot may have specific regulations, such as catch limits and prohibited fishing methods.
